Exploring Walking Trails in Costa Mesa

Fairview Park is one of the area’s most popular spots for walking and fresh air. The park includes more than five miles of paths that wind through open grasslands and native coastal habitat. Some trails are flat and easy to follow, while others offer slightly longer routes for those looking to spend more time outdoors. These walking trails that Costa Mesa residents frequent are especially popular in the mornings when temperatures are cooler, and the park is quieter.

Talbert Regional Park and Nature Preserve also provides accessible trails with views of wetlands and native plants. Many older adults enjoy the paved sections for steady walks, casual conversation, or birdwatching along the route. Parks, Recreation Programs, and Community Events

TeWinkle Park remains a favorite gathering space for many Costa Mesa residents. The park includes walking paths around a small lake, shaded picnic areas, and open green space for outdoor programs and seasonal events. Local farmers' markets and cultural festivals also bring people together throughout the year.

The Costa Mesa Parks and Community Services Department regularly offers programs geared toward active adults. Outdoor fitness classes, walking groups, and nature-based programs give older adults opportunities to stay engaged while meeting others with similar interests.

Golf, Pickleball, and Outdoor Recreation

Costa Mesa Country Club and nearby recreation centers provide additional options for older adults interested in sports and social recreation. Golf remains popular throughout Orange County because courses can accommodate different experience levels and comfort levels. Practice greens and shorter rounds also make participation more flexible.

Pickleball and bocce ball continue growing in popularity among older adults looking for low-impact outdoor recreation in Orange County for seniors. Local courts and recreation centers often offer beginner-friendly open play sessions, making it easier to participate without prior experience.
